Explore the range of Manufacturing Technician courses in Wollongong, designed to equip you with the skills and knowledge necessary for a successful career in the manufacturing industry. Whether you are starting your journey or looking to advance your qualifications, Wollongong offers a variety of courses tailored to fit your needs. Beginners can begin with the Certificate II in Process Manufacturing or the Certificate III in Manufacturing Technology, both providing essential foundational skills to thrive in manufacturing roles.

For those with experience seeking to elevate their career, the region boasts specialised advanced courses such as the Certificate IV in Engineering (CNC Programming) and the Advanced Diploma of Engineering (Mechanical). These courses cater to experienced learners, preparing you for high-demand positions within the industry and enhancing your skill set in key areas such as engineering practices and manufacturing technologies.
